Robert Bolder (20 July 1859 – 10 December 1937) was an English film actor of the silent era.
[1] He appeared in more than 120 films between 1912 and 1936.
He was born in London and died in Los Angeles, California.
In the early part of the 20th-century Bolder was involved in several Broadway productions.
